
Caption
Restaurant terrace at the Plaza Mayor, behind the parish church of Santa Maria dels Àngels, Pollença or Pollensa, Serra de Tramuntana, Majorca, Balearic Islands, Spain, Europe
Date
Mar 08, 2024
Credit line
Photo12/imageBROKER/olf
Reference
BRK25D46_311
Model release
No
Property release
No
License type
Rights managed
Available size
64,2Mb (5,8Mb) / 19,4in x 12,9in / 5817 x 3859 (300dpi)